Description

In the Frame by Dick Francis is a gripping mystery that blends art, intrigue, and danger across three continents. When celebrated painter Charles Todd arrives at his cousin Donald’s home for a weekend visit, he’s met with a horrific scene—Donald’s wife has been murdered, and Donald himself is the prime suspect. Convinced of his cousin’s innocence, Todd follows a trail of clues that leads him from England to the sun-scorched landscapes of Australia and the rugged beauty of New Zealand.

But as Todd gets closer to the truth, he realises he’s being followed—and that whoever is behind the crime will stop at nothing to silence him. With its masterful plotting, vivid settings, and trademark insight into human nature, In the Frame showcases Francis at his best.
